Turmeric Chicken

Nourishing Turmeric Chicken Soup for Wellness and Comfort

This Turmeric Chicken Soup is a delicious anti-inflammatory powerhouse, bringing nourishment and comfort in every spoonful.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ings: 4 bowls
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Comfort Food, Healthy
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Soup
  • 1 pound Chicken Breast Provides lean protein and richness
  • 1 tablespoon Turmeric Offers anti-inflammatory properties
  • 1 tablespoon Ginger Grated fresh ginger preferred
  • 4 cloves Garlic Minced
  • 2 medium Carrots Diced
  • 2 stalks Celery Diced
  • 1 medium Onion Diced
  • 4 cups Low-Sodium Chicken Broth Base for the soup
  • 1 cup Coconut Milk For creamy texture
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on Juice For brightness
  • 2 cups Spinach Can substitute with kale or Swiss chard

Equipment

  • large pot

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a large pot,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at. Add diced onion, carrots, and celery; sauté for 5-7 minutes until tender.
  2. Add 1 pound of chicken breasts to the pot and cook for about 5 minutes, turning occasionally until slightly browned.
  3. Stir in minced garlic, grated ginger, and turmeric; sauté for an additional 1-2 minutes.
  4. Pour in chicken broth and coconut milk, stir well, and bring to a gentle simmer. Cook for 15-20 minutes.
  5. Carefully remove the chicken, shred it using two forks, and return it to the pot.
  6. Stir in fresh spinach and cook for another 2-3 minutes until wilted. Squeeze in lemon juice and adjust seasoning.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at gently.
